New Method for Making TSP Catch-Up Contributions in …

WebJul 24, 2024 · The Federal Retirement Thrift Investment Board (FRTIB), which administers the Thrift Savings Plan ( TSP ), plans to switch to the “spillover” method for catch-up contributions beginning with the first pay period of 2024. Participants will continue using the TSP’s current catch-up program through the final pay period of 2024. WebApr 12, 2024 · Communities would need to create year round educational programming. Gov. WebFeb 13, 2010 · “Catch-up” contributions are supplemental tax deductible contributions that federal employees age 50 and older (or turning age 50 during the calendar year) can make to the Thrift Savings Plan (TSP). TSP catch-up contributions are an addition to the maximum amount that employees can contribute through regular contributions.
